Torrance to become permanent home of beer brewing company

All the beers of the Hermosa Brewing Co. will soon be produced in Torrance in addition to bringing residents of the city a new tasting room.

This new location for brewing beer will be on Del Amo Boulevard and will be the center for the production of all products. It will have a taproom, seating for 47 people, a space for food trucks, and a performance area for the hosting of up-and-coming local artists. Dave Davis and Jorge Delgado, owners of the Hermosa Brewing Co., had been searching for a new space for a year as they had outgrown their brewing space they shared in El Segundo. Their beers were sold at a restaurant and taproom in Hermosa Beach and distributed in retail stores and bars across California.

Davis expressed his excitement about finding this location in Torrance that is ideal for their brand. He added that it is also in an area that has some of the best and oldest breweries in the South Bay. Both Davis and Delgado expressed their excitement about forming partnerships in the community. They plan to donate to local charities and host events at the brewery.

It is expected that brewing will begin onsite in about a month, with the taproom opening in late fall.
